The Evolution of Biopharmaceutical Ingredients
Biopharmaceutical ingredients have undergone a remarkable evolution over the past several decades, driven by advances in biotechnology, peptide chemistry, and the growing understanding of disease biology. Early biopharmaceutical ingredients were primarily natural products, including heparin derived from animal tissues and insulin from animal sources. The development of recombinant DNA technology enabled the production of human proteins, including insulin and growth hormone, in microbial and mammalian cell systems. The emergence of peptide synthesis technologies has enabled the production of novel peptides with enhanced properties and expanded therapeutic applications.
The current landscape of biopharmaceutical ingredients incorporates a comprehensive range of molecules, from natural products to engineered peptides and proteins. These ingredients include heparin and its derivatives, which remain essential for anticoagulation therapy; synthetic peptides, which provide targeted therapeutic options; and recombinant proteins, which offer replacement therapy for deficient proteins. The integration of these ingredients with advanced drug delivery systems has improved their efficacy and convenience. Challenges and Future Directions
Despite the significant progress in biopharmaceutical ingredients, several challenges remain that present both obstacles and opportunities for the Peptides and Heparin Market. The development of peptide-based drugs can be challenging due to their susceptibility to enzymatic degradation and poor oral bioavailability, requiring innovative formulation and delivery approaches. The cost of peptide synthesis and manufacturing can be a barrier to widespread adoption. Additionally, the need for continued innovation to develop novel peptides with improved properties and expanded therapeutic applications remains an important consideration.
